Scotland U18 Boys retain place in top European competition
Scotland U18 Boys have retained their place in the EuroHockey U18 Championship after finishing sixth in the final tournament standings ahead of Austria and France, who were relegated.
Despite a 5-0 loss to Belgium today, including a hat-trick for Alexandre van Lindhoudt and a double for Cedric Struyf, the Scots had already secured their place in the Championship in 2015 following Austria’s defeat at the hands of France in the first match of the day.
This is a great result for Scotland U18 Boys and the players, coaches and team management are congratulated on their achievement.
